Paso 1: La teoría
Para empezar con que necesitaría detectar la luz. No es necesario para el sistema activar si hay suficiente luz en la habitación. Para esto necesito una fotocélula. Además que mi sistema, cuando está oscuro deberías cuando hay movimiento. No es necesario para el sistema se apague cuando yo o mi esposa están dormidos. Para esto se requieren de sensores de detección de movimiento, uno para mí y otro para mi esposa. Porque no quiero despertar cuando mi esposa se fuera de la cama. También, sería necesario de RGB LED por lo que puedo elegir un color de mi auto y ajustar el brillo. Lo suficiente como para navegar por mi esposa y yo en la cama pero no demasiado para despertar completamente. Según especialistas el verde claro es el color que desea utilizar. Y sólo porque es posible me gustaría poder cambiar los colores a través de mi iPhone y recopilar datos del sistema a través de internet.
Después cuidadosamente de desconcierto y un montón de pruebas, esto debe todo ajuste como se muestra en el diagrama de Fritzing.
Hardware:
- x 1 Arduino
(en mi caso me quedé con un YUN Arduino durante el desarrollo y terminó con un Micro Pro)
(en mi caso empecé con la protoboard plástico regular de prototipos)
- 1 x fotocélula
- 2 x LED amarillo
- 1 x LED verde
- 6 x 12 LED RGB anillos de Adafruit
- 2 condensadores-1000uF
- 4 transistores - 220Ω
(usa el LED y fotocélula)
- 6 transistores - 470Ω
(utilizado para los anillos de LED RGB)
- Un montón de cables
(no olvidar el manga de encogimiento de calor eléctrico)
- 1 x adaptador Wifi ESP8266
- 1 x convertidor de nivel de I2C